By the way, if you are just evaluating Solaris and do not plan to use it on production right now, I suggest you to download Solaris Express 09/05 vs Solaris 10 03/05.
|
whats the exact difference between these two??
|
Solaris 10 is the released and supported commercial O/S (still free) and is based on SunOS 5.10 kernel, Solaris Express is a preview of next Solaris version (also known as Nevada), is based on SunOS 5.11 kernel, each couple of month or so, a new build is made available, last one is build 22.
The distinction is roughly similar to Red Hat Enterprise vs Fedora Core. |
